Note that there's a "in_error_pkt" Boolean in the packet_info structure; any dissector for a protocol in which error packets include some or all of the packet that caused the error (ICMP, ICMPv6, OSI CLNP, etc.) should set that flag before dissecting the error packet. The TCP desegmentation code currently uses that to avoid including those packets as part of TCP desegmentation; it should probably be used elsewhere as well - the tap code might be one place to use it.
